

麦当秀 MINDSHOW AIPPT 活动商品
麦当秀|MINDSHOW是爱客易智能科技旗下的一款专注于办公领域的AI办公SAAS产品。它利用引领前沿的人工智能技术,能够自动识别用户的演示内容,并提供相应的设计模板和排版建议,让你的演示更加精彩。
爱客易智能科技(上海)有限公司
¥0- 麦当秀
- MINDSHOW
- AIPPT
- 协同办公
- 智能演示
Python读取PPT生成教案:AI赋能教学准备
简介:Python读取PPT生成教案
Python读取PPT生成教案
在数字化教育日益普及的今天,PowerPoint演示文稿已成为教师们常用的教学工具之一。然而,每次备课时,教师们都需要花费大量时间手动整理PPT内容,将其转化为适合教学的教案。这种重复性的工作不仅耗时,还可能因人为错误而导致教案内容与PPT演示文稿不一致。为此,我们提出了一个创新的解决方案:使用Python读取PPT并自动生成教案。
Python作为一种强大的编程语言,具有强大的文件处理能力。利用Python,我们可以轻松读取PPT文件,解析其内容,并将其转化为结构化的教案数据。这一过程主要涉及两个步骤:PPT文件的读取与解析,以及教案数据的生成。
首先,我们需要使用Python中的python-pptx
库来读取和解析PPT文件。python-pptx
是一个开源的Python库,专门用于处理PowerPoint文件。通过它,我们可以获取PPT中的文本、图片、表格等元素,并获取其位置、大小、样式等属性。这一步是整个流程的基础,确保我们可以获取到PPT中的所有必要信息。
接下来,我们需要将这些信息转化为教案数据。这一步需要根据实际需求进行定制化处理。例如,我们可以将PPT中的每一张幻灯片转化为一个教学单元,将幻灯片中的文本、图片等元素转化为具体的教学内容。同时,我们还可以根据元素的位置、大小等信息,确定其在教案中的呈现方式,如标题、段落、表格等。
除了以上基本步骤外,为了提高教案的质量和可用性,我们还可以进行一些额外的处理。例如,我们可以使用自然语言处理技术,对PPT中的文本进行语义分析,提取关键词、概念等,以帮助教师更好地理解教学内容。此外,我们还可以根据教学计划和目标,为教案添加额外的教学元素,如教学目标、教学步骤、教学反思等。
最后,我们需要将生成的教案数据以合适的格式输出。常见的教案格式包括Word、PDF等。我们可以使用Python中的相关库,如python-docx
或pdfkit
等,将这些格式的文档输出为教案。这样,教师们可以直接使用这些教案进行备课和教学,无需再进行手动整理和编辑。
通过以上步骤,我们可以使用Python读取PPT并自动生成教案。这一解决方案不仅可以大大提高教师的工作效率,减少重复性劳动,还可以确保教案内容与PPT演示文稿的一致性。同时,通过额外的处理和定制化设置,我们还可以提高教案的质量和可用性。在未来,随着技术的不断进步和应用场景的不断拓展,我们相信这一解决方案将有更广泛的应用前景和价值。